Subversion Repositories wimsdev

Rev

Rev 4161 | Go to most recent revision | Details | Last modification | View Log | RSS feed

Rev Author Line No. Line
20 reyssat 1
!if $wims_read_parm!=slib_header
2
 !goto proc
3
!endif
4
slib_title=Data range
5
slib_parms=1\
6
 ,data as items, words or lines
7
slib_author=Adeline Grelot  and Bernadette PERRIN-RIOU
8
slib_out=data range
9
slib_example=1,3,5,0,10,-4\
10
1 3 5 0 10 -4\
11
1;3;5;0;10;-4
12
!exit
13
 
14
:proc
15
!readproc slib/stat/dataproc $wims_read_parm
16
 
17
!if $slib_data=$empty
18
slib_out=0
19
!else
20
slib_data=!line 1 of $slib_data
21
slib_data=!sort numeric item $slib_data
22
slib_min=!item 1 of $slib_data
23
slib_max=!item -1 of $slib_data
24
slib_out=$[$slib_max-($slib_min)]
25
!endif
26
 
27
slib_out=!trim $slib_out